the long version
Value-added estimates are a significant improvement upon measures of school performance currently used in most education systems across OECD countries. They provide a more accurate and valuable quantitative basis for school improvement planning, policy development and for enacting effective school accountability arrangements. This report provides examples of best practices in value-added modeling for measuring school performance.--Publisher's description.
